I have a 2011 F650gs and its done just over 9k miles and i am about to replace its tyres. I was also thinking about changing the chain and sprocket set at the same time - there is no damage or chipped teeth, just normal wear and tear. It is currently running the factory spec number of teeth. Any advice on where to buy the sets, what makes, what different amount of teeth would do to the performance etc would be appreciated.

Seems bit quick to wear chain out, as teeth OK, did you lube it ? Tension tight? Alignment correct?
I brushed mine with autogear box lube, v thick, heavy, didn't fling off, once a week, I got about 12k miles so far, plus what ever PO achieved

Old thread I know, but I replaced the OEM chain with another OEM (CZ brand) at around 20,000 miles. (The OEM is endless so you have to remove the swingarm to fit it).

On my other bike which I do most mileage on now, I replaced the OEM chain (another CZ) with a top of the range DID at just over 18,000 miles.

I've got scottoilers on both bikes and wipe the chain with a paraffin rag about once a week when it's being used, to clean it.

I replace both sprockets at the same time as I do the chains.
